Palm Beach Florida- Back In The Day- Guess Who Trivia!
Palm Beach Florida was really popping in the era between World War I and the Great Depression!
Florida was really the rockin’ out place to be, to party and to live it up.
So here are some highlights- trivia you may not know!
- Al Capone dreamed of making his home in Boca Raton Florida. He started to settle there but was put into prison. He later settled in Miami where he lived out his years and died of syphilis.
- John Dillinger and his gang fired machine guns into the air at a house in Palm Beach on New Year’s Eve of 1933-34.
- Hoagy Carmichael was a clerk in a West Palm Beach law firm before he made his fortune in music.
- In 1921 President Warren Harding pushed for the creation of the Intracoastal Waterway because he was stranded with some people in a channel near Fort Lauderdale. He never forgot his miserable day in Florida.
- The famous Architect who inspired much of Boca Raton and Palm Beach’s homes and shopping centers- Addison Mizner- buried his pet spider monkey ‘Little Johnny Brown’ somewhere on Worth Avenue. For those of you who do not know, Worth Avenue is second only to Rodeo Drive in Los Angeles.
- Al Capone’s son was arrested in North Miami in 1965 for shoplifting aspirin and flashlight batteries totalling $3.50.
- Babe Ruth was staying in Palm Beach in 1930 holding out for the salary of $85,000. He eventually signed a 2 year contract for $80,000 per year which was $5000 more than President Hoover made. This made Babe Ruth the highest paid baseball player in history.
- George Gershwin stayed in Palm Beach to write the opera, ‘Porgy and Bess’ in 1935.
- In 1929 Boca Raton banned public begging, brawling and stubborn children!
- The first radio station in Palm Beach county was WJNO which opened on July 31, 1936.
